Power Steering Pump on the 2015 Mazda CX-5: What You Need to Know

The 2015 Mazda CX-5 is a popular SUV that's known for combining stylish looks with a fun-to-drive experience and modern features. When it comes to steering, many people wonder whether this model uses a traditional power steering pump or something more up-to-date. Technical sources and official information indicate that the 2015 Mazda CX-5 does not use a conventional hydraulic power steering pump. Instead, it relies on an electric power steering system, also known as EPS.

This means that the 2015 CX-5 does not have a power steering pump in the traditional sense. So why is that the case, and what difference does it make? Well, the move away from hydraulic power steering pumps to an electric system aligns with the automotive industry's drive towards greater fuel efficiency, lower maintenance, and improved steering precision.

Here's why the 2015 Mazda CX-5 skips the hydraulic power steering pump:

  • It uses Electric Power Steering (EPS) - EPS does not require a hydraulic fluid pump. Instead, it uses an electric motor to assist steering effort, controlled by sensors and the vehicle's computer.
  • Better fuel economy - Without a hydraulic pump running off the engine, the car saves on energy, improving fuel consumption slightly compared to systems that rely on engine power to operate the pump.
  • Lower maintenance - Hydraulic power steering systems need fluid changes, and pumps can wear out or leak. Electric steering systems avoid these headaches because they don't use fluid and have fewer moving parts.
  • Improved steering feel and adaptability - Electric steering systems can be tuned electronically to change the level of assistance based on speed, road conditions, or driver preference, which is trickier for hydraulic setups.

So, if someone is looking up a power steering pump for their 2015 Mazda CX-5, they won't find one simply because the car does not have or need it. Instead, what owners might want to be aware of is the electric power steering system overall.

For those interested in maintaining their 2015 Mazda CX-5's steering system, here are some important points to keep in mind:

  • The electric power steering system doesn't require fluid changes like hydraulic systems do. This removes the need for power steering fluid top-ups or flushes during regular servicing.
  • Because there's no pump, owners don't have to worry about leaks, pump failures or serpentine belt-related issues typical of hydraulic power steering pumps.
  • Regular maintenance checks should focus on the electrical components and sensors that control the EPS system, ensuring the motor and wiring are intact and functioning properly.
  • Listen for any unusual noises or changes in steering feel - sudden jerks, stiffness or the steering wheel not centering properly might indicate a problem with the electric assist motor or the sensors.
  • If a warning light related to the power steering system appears on the dash, it's essential to get the vehicle inspected as soon as possible by a qualified mechanic with appropriate diagnostic tools.

When it comes to servicing or replacing parts in the 2015 Mazda CX-5's electric power steering system, it's a bit different from dealing with hydraulic pumps. Since there's no pump to simply swap out, repairs typically involve:

  • Replacing the electric power steering motor if it fails.
  • Addressing faulty sensors or electronic control modules linked to steering assist.
  • Fixing wiring harness issues or connector faults that may affect the EPS system.

If you do need to replace any components within the EPS system, it is highly recommended to use genuine Mazda parts or properly approved aftermarket components. This ensures compatibility, reliability and maintains the driving feel Mazda's engineers designed.

It's also worth noting that electric power steering can sometimes be more costly to repair than hydraulic pumps if major components fail because of the advanced electronics involved. On the flip side, these systems are generally very reliable and don't require much day-to-day upkeep.

For routine servicing advice, simply follow Mazda's recommended checking schedule as per the 2015 CX-5 service manual. This includes inspecting the steering system during regular vehicle checks, but without worrying about power steering fluid levels or pump belt conditions.

In short, there's no power steering pump on a 2015 Mazda CX-5 because it uses an electric power steering system. This tech offers several benefits such as improved fuel efficiency, less maintenance and an adaptable driving experience. Servicing and maintenance for the steering system focus more on electronic diagnostics and component checks rather than hydraulic fluid management or pump replacements.
